Background
Maxcy, Edward Ellis was born on July 2, 1944 in New Haven. Son of Ellis Crossman and Margaret (Wise) Maxcy.

Bachelor, Rollins College, Winter Park, Florida, 1966; Master of Science, Southern Connecticut State University, New Haven, 1973; student, Shakespeare Institute, Stratford, England, 1974, 75, 87; student, University London, 1992.
Teacher English and drama, Hopkins School, New Haven, 1967-1970; member administrative staff, Long Wharf Theatre, New Haven, 1970-1971; department chairman English, director theatre program, International School, Brussels, Belgium, 1971-1977; administrator, member of faculty, Washington College, Chestertown, Maryland., since 1977; dean students, Washington College, Chestertown, Maryland., since 1977; lecturer in English, Washington College, Chestertown, Maryland., since 1977; coordinator for European admissions, Washington College, Chestertown, Maryland., since 1992; pre-law school advisor, Washington College, Chestertown, Maryland., since 1992. Class agent Loomis Chaffee School, since 1977. Advisor International School Brussels North American Alumni Association, since 1991.
Trustee Rollins College, 1990-1993. Board directors Kent County Arts Council, Chestertown, Kent County United Way, Chestertown, Kent County Drug/Alcohol Advisory Board, Chestertown, Kent County Ethics Commission. Member Emmanuel Episcopal Church Choir, Chestertown, since 1989.
Member Quinnipiack Club of New Haven, Rollins College Clubs of New York and Washington, Omicron Delta Kappa (faculty secretary).
